Transaction 99679e38994ec3108d45aa15dd5d2df2ee7405f61cd4f0c1b0527de2ec99f154
1 Input
1 Output
-
99679e38994ec3108d45aa15dd5d2df2ee7405f61cd4f0c1b0527de2ec99f154:0
- value
- 1966663
- script pubkey
- OP_0 OP_PUSHBYTES_32 42ccb49efa8b9d884d8cb8a58619412f2e3ba9c9a0f029545cc1c4648fb7e823
- address
- bc1qgtxtf8h63wwcsnvvhzjcvx2p9uhrh2wf5rczj4zuc8zxfrahaq3smjryc5